What does a senior product designer do?

A senior product designer is responsible for coordinating with clients to identify their requirements and specifications for the development of new products and services that also comply with the company's regulations and functions. Senior product designers work with a whole project management team to identify opportunities that would generate more revenue resources by analyzing public demands on industry trends. They handle the allocation of materials and must be able to utilize digital tools and equipment to create content for brand awareness on different media platforms. A senior product designer reviews consumers' reviews to facilitate any adjustments with the product's features.

What does a senior principal engineer do?

A senior principal engineer is responsible for leading engineering tasks within an organization and reports project updates to senior management. Senior principal engineers develop strategic methods and principles to improve the technical stability and efficiency of the company's systems, creating business proposals according to clients' specifications, and negotiating contracts with suppliers and other service providers. They also train new staff and identify innovations and business opportunities that would generate more revenue resources for the company.
